The High Cost of Loss
When tragedy strikes, the financial implications can be overwhelming. The loss of a primary income earner can leave surviving family members struggling to cover everyday expenses, pay off debts, and plan for the future. In addition to lost wages, there are often funeral costs, medical bills, and other unexpected expenses to consider.
It’s a sobering reality that the value placed on a person’s life can be significantly higher in the event of a wrongful death lawsuit than in the context of life insurance. While it’s understandable that families would seek substantial compensation for the loss of a loved one, it’s important to recognize that life insurance offers a proactive way to protect your family’s financial future.
Life Insurance: An Investment in Peace of Mind
Life insurance is often seen as an expense, but it’s actually a strategic investment in your family’s well-being. By purchasing a life insurance policy, you’re taking steps to protect your loved ones from financial hardship in the event of your untimely death.
The amount of life insurance you need will depend on various factors, including your income, dependents, debts, and desired lifestyle for your family. By carefully considering your financial situation and future goals, you can determine the appropriate level of coverage.
